  • Title

    Performance of π/4-QPSK baseband differential detection under frequency offset conditions

  • Abstract
    π/4-QPSK is a suitable modulation scheme for the portable radio environment. Imperfect quadrature mixing to baseband is investigated in an additive white Gaussian noise environment. The performance degradation in bit error rate is analyzed by means of simulation. Simulations are run for roll-off factors (α) (of the spectral shaping filters) of α=0.35 and α=0.55. The results show that frequency stability techniques are necessary when implementing a baseband differential demodulator
